Summary
This module explored Minecraft: Education Edition and Computer Science. It provided an overview of Minecraft: Education Edition’s computer science curriculum and discussed the goals of the curriculum. It also demonstrated how Minecraft: Education Edition computer science lessons use block-based programming to introduce young learners to programming concepts and highlighted the progression of coding concepts taught from lower primary to upper primary levels. Educators learned how to use Microsoft MakeCode to program in Minecraft: Education Edition and explored lessons in the Computing with Minecraft and the Coding FUNdamentals units. Educators also examined how the Computing with Minecraft and the Coding FUNdamentals units assesses learners’ understanding and how they incorporate a coding mindset, computational thinking, computer science standards, and community connection.
